Equivalent & Substitute Parts for 6116SA35SOG

Part Overview

The 6116SA35SOG is a 16Kbit asynchronous SRAM memory IC manufactured by Renesas Electronics Corporation in a 24-SOIC surface mount package. This part operates with a 35 ns access time and write cycle time, supporting parallel memory interface with 2K x 8 organization. The product is currently obsolete, making equivalent and substitute parts necessary for system maintenance, legacy equipment repair, and design updates where performance requirements allow for faster alternatives.

Key Parameters

Parameter Value
Memory Type Volatile SRAM
Memory Size 16Kbit
Memory Organization 2K x 8
Memory Interface Parallel
Access Time 35 ns
Write Cycle Time 35 ns
Voltage Supply 4.5V ~ 5.5V
Operating Temperature 0°C ~ 70°C
Package / Case 24-SOIC (0.295", 7.50mm Width)
Mounting Type Surface Mount
Product Status Obsolete

Substitute Part Grouping Explanation

Substitution for the 6116SA35SOG is determined by the following critical parameters that must remain constant or be compatible:

Fixed Parameters (Must Match):

  • Memory Size: 16Kbit
  • Memory Organization: 2K x 8
  • Memory Interface: Parallel
  • Voltage Supply: 4.5V ~ 5.5V
  • Package / Case: 24-SOIC (0.295", 7.50mm Width)
  • Mounting Type: Surface Mount

Variable Parameters (Substitution Allowed):

  • Access Time: Can be equal to or faster than 35 ns
  • Write Cycle Time: Can be equal to or faster than 35 ns
  • Operating Temperature: Can be extended range (-40°C ~ 85°C) or standard range (0°C ~ 70°C)
  • Manufacturer: Renesas Electronics Corporation or IDT (Integrated Device Technology Inc)
  • Product Status: Active parts preferred over obsolete

All substitute parts listed maintain identical memory capacity, organization, interface, voltage specifications, and physical packaging, ensuring direct functional compatibility while offering improved performance characteristics or extended operating conditions.

Parameter Comparison

Part Number Manufacturer Access Time (ns) Write Cycle Time (ns) Operating Temperature Product Status RoHS Status
6116SA35SOG Renesas Electronics 35 35 0°C ~ 70°C Obsolete Not Specified
6116LA20SOG Renesas Electronics 20 20 0°C ~ 70°C Active ROHS3 Compliant
6116LA20SOGI Renesas Electronics 20 20 -40°C ~ 85°C Active ROHS3 Compliant
6116LA25SOG Renesas Electronics 25 25 0°C ~ 70°C Active ROHS3 Compliant
6116LA25SOGI Renesas Electronics 25 25 -40°C ~ 85°C Active ROHS3 Compliant
6116SA15SOG IDT 15 15 0°C ~ 70°C Active Not Specified
6116SA25SOGI IDT 25 25 -40°C ~ 85°C Active Not Specified

Engineering Selection Recommendations

For Direct Replacement (Standard Temperature Range): The 6116LA25SOG offers the closest performance match to the 6116SA35SOG with a 25 ns access time and write cycle time, maintaining the 0°C ~ 70°C operating temperature range. This part is active, ROHS3 compliant, and available in volume. It provides improved performance while preserving thermal operating boundaries.

For Extended Temperature Applications: The 6116LA25SOGI or 6116SA25SOGI extend the operating temperature range to -40°C ~ 85°C while maintaining 25 ns timing specifications. These parts are suitable for industrial or automotive environments requiring wider temperature tolerance.

For Maximum Performance: The 6116LA20SOG and 6116LA20SOGI deliver 20 ns access and write cycle times, representing a 43% performance improvement over the original 6116SA35SOG. The 6116LA20SOGI variant includes extended temperature range capability.

For Fastest Operation: The 6116SA15SOG from IDT provides 15 ns access time, the fastest available option, suitable for performance-critical applications where timing margins are critical.

All substitute parts maintain REACH Unaffected status and EAR99 ECCN classification consistent with the original part.

Frequently Asked Questions (FAQ)

Q: Can I use a faster access time part as a substitute? A: Yes. Any substitute part with equal or faster access time and write cycle time than the original 35 ns specification is functionally compatible. Faster parts operate within the timing requirements of circuits designed for the 6116SA35SOG.

Q: What is the difference between SOG and SOGI package designations? A: Both are 24-SOIC packages with identical physical dimensions (0.295", 7.50mm width). The "I" suffix typically indicates extended temperature range capability (-40°C ~ 85°C) versus standard range (0°C ~ 70°C). Mechanical compatibility is identical.

Q: Are Renesas and IDT parts interchangeable? A: Yes, for the 6116 series. Both manufacturers produce functionally equivalent 16Kbit parallel SRAM devices with identical memory organization, interface, voltage specifications, and physical packaging. Electrical performance characteristics differ only in access time.

Q: Does using an extended temperature part affect my design? A: No. Extended temperature parts (-40°C ~ 85°C) are backward compatible with standard temperature applications (0°C ~ 70°C). They provide additional operational margin without design modification.

Q: Is RoHS compliance important for my selection? A: Renesas parts (6116LA series) are ROHS3 compliant. IDT parts do not specify RoHS status. If RoHS compliance is a design requirement, select from the Renesas 6116LA family.
